MRI Technologist
Location: Muskegon, MI
Start Date: 08-24-2026
End Date: 11-22-2026
Contract Type: Travel Contract
Shift Type: Night shift, 6:00 PM - 6:00 AM, up to every other weekend rotation
Hours per Week: 36
Candidate Pay Rate: $61 per hour

Roles & Responsibilities
- Perform high-quality MRI exams on Philips Evolution 3T and Siemens Sola 1.5T scanners
- Ensure patient safety and comfort throughout imaging procedures, explaining the process and addressing concerns
- Position patients correctly to capture clear diagnostic images for radiologist interpretation
- Maintain and troubleshoot MRI equipment, reporting any issues to keep the department running smoothly
- Follow strict infection control and MRI safety protocols, including screening for contraindications
- Document patient information and image data accurately in the electronic medical record
- Collaborate with the care team to coordinate patient schedules and prioritize urgent exams
Qualifications
- Active BLS certification (American Heart Association preferred)
- ARMRIT certification required
- MRI Technologist experience preferred, with proficiency in Philips and Siemens systems
- Ability to work 12-hour night shifts and every other weekend
- Willingness to complete facility-specific competency testing and skills checklist
- A compassionate, patient-centered approach to care
Knowledge & Skills
- Proficient with Philips Evolution 3T and Siemens Sola 1.5T MRI scanners
- Strong understanding of MRI safety, including screening for implants and metal
- Excellent patient positioning skills and knowledge of cross-sectional anatomy
- Effective communication skills for interacting with patients and healthcare teams
- Computer proficiency with imaging software and electronic health records
- A keen eye for detail to ensure diagnostic-quality images every time

Travel Perks: Explore Muskegon, MI
Muskegon offers beautiful Lake Michigan beaches, hiking and dune trails at Muskegon State Park, and the historic USS Silversides Submarine Museum. On days off, enjoy the lakeshore, breweries, and a scenic drive to Grand Haven or Ludington State Park.
